The primary textbook associated with your search is "A Textbook of Workshop Technology (Manufacturing Processes)" by R.S. Khurmi and J.K. Gupta. It is a comprehensive educational resource tailored for engineering degree and diploma students, covering the fundamental principles of material science and various production techniques. Core Contents of the Textbook

The book is structured into 26 detailed chapters that guide the reader from basic workshop safety to complex machine tools:

Materials and Metallurgy: In-depth coverage of ferrous and non-ferrous metals, alloys, and their testing/inspection properties. Primary Manufacturing Processes:

Casting: Includes pattern making, foundry tools, moulding, core making, and special casting processes.

Forming: Mechanical working of metals, smithy, and forging techniques. Joining: Extensive details on welding, rivets, and screws.

Workshop Operations: Carpentry, joinery, bench work, fitting, and sheet metal work.

Precision and Quality: chapters on the limit system, surface finish, measuring instruments, and quality control.

Advanced Topics: Introductions to powder metallurgy, plastics, and metallic/non-metallic coatings. Why This Text is a Standard Reference

Authored by R.S. Khurmi, a leading figure in engineering literature in Asia, the book is valued for its:

Concise Language: Subject matter is presented in a lucid, to-the-point manner to assist students facing multiple subjects.

Solved Examples: Each chapter integrates practical examples and exercises to aid conceptual understanding.

Visual Aids: It features numerous self-explanatory diagrams crucial for visualizing workshop setups and mechanical operations. Access and Publication Details

The textbook is published by S. Chand Publishing and is currently in its 16th edition. While various digital previews and summaries are available through sites like Google Books and Amazon, students typically use these as references for university examinations and professional certifications. The textbook by R.S. Khurmi that specifically addresses manufacturing is titled " A Textbook of Workshop Technology (Manufacturing Processes)

", co-authored with J.K. Gupta. This book is a staple in mechanical engineering for its detailed breakdown of 26 key chapters covering everything from basic workshop tools to advanced industrial techniques. Core Content of " A Textbook of Workshop Technology "

The text is structured into several thematic units that define the modern manufacturing workflow:

Materials & Preparation: Covers the fundamentals of metals and alloys, including their properties, testing, inspection, and the heat treatment processes required to prepare them for manufacturing.

Primary Shaping Processes: Focuses on Foundry and Casting, including pattern making, moulding, core making, and special casting techniques like die casting or centrifugal casting. Typical contents (concise)

Mechanical Working: Explains metal forming via Smithy and Forging, as well as both hot and cold mechanical working of metals to achieve desired shapes without removing material.

Joining & Assembly: Dedicated sections on Welding (arc, gas, and resistance), riveted joints, and screw fastening methods.

Machining & Finishing: Introduces machine tools, bench work, fitting, and sheet metal work, alongside surface finishing and limit systems (fits and tolerances).

Modern & Advanced Topics: Includes specialized manufacturing methods like Powder Metallurgy, plastics manufacturing, and metallic/non-metallic coatings. Educational Features

Problem Solving: The book is widely used for its numerous solved examples and chapter-end exercises that help students apply theoretical concepts.

Practical Focus: It emphasizes plant layout objectives, industrial safety, and quality control, providing a holistic view of the manufacturing environment.

A Textbook of Workshop Technology (Manufacturing Processes) by R.S. Khurmi and J.K. Gupta is widely considered a foundational resource for mechanical engineering students and diploma candidates. Key Features

Comprehensive Scope: The book is divided into 26 chapters covering fundamental topics such as metals and alloys, heat treatment, foundry tools, welding, and machine tools.

Educational Design: Each chapter includes solved examples, exercises, and chapter-end questions specifically designed to help students grasp theoretical concepts through practical application.

Simple Language: Reviewers from Amazon frequently highlight that the authors use easy-to-understand language, making complex manufacturing principles accessible to beginners.

Visual Aids: Recent editions, such as the 14th edition available on S. Chand Publishing, feature multicoloured illustrations to help bridge the gap between theory and real-world industrial practice. Critical Perspectives

Theoretical Strength vs. Competitive Exams: While excellent for university exams, some experts noted on Quora that it may lack the advanced numerical depth required for high-level competitive exams like GATE.

Modern Technology Gaps: Critics suggest that while the book covers core principles well, it may need to be supplemented with more modern resources for topics like automation, CAD, and recent manufacturing innovations. Verdict

This textbook is an ideal "entry point" for students needing a clear, well-structured introduction to workshop technology. It is highly recommended for building a strong theoretical foundation but should be paired with specialized texts for advanced industry practices.
